Ahead of the governorship election in Edo State, the Executive Governor of Edo State, Godwin Obaseki has dismissed claims that he is nursing plans to dump the All Progressives Congress, APC as fake.

Obaseki dismissed the claim while addressing members of a meeting at the ‘Obaseki Mandate Group’ in Abuja, yesterday.

He maintained that he would win his second tenure on APC Platform while describing as untrue, claims that he plans to leave the APC if he doesnt win the party’s ticket in the primaries scheduled to hold on June 22.

Obaseki further called for the support of people of the state with a proven track record in public service. He added that he was humbled by the kind gesture of supporters who paid for his forms.

Advertisement

“Several of my supporters had expressed interest in paying for my expression of interest and nomination forms on any platform I choose.

“But I had made up my mind to stick to the platform which brought me into office to serve the Edo people, which is the All Progressives Congress,” he added.
